What is Iron Gluconate?
Iron gluconate is a compound formed from gluconic acid and iron. It is often used as a dietary supplement to provide a bioavailable source of iron, which is essential for the production of hemoglobin and overall health. Unlike other iron supplements, iron gluconate is known for its relatively high solubility in water, making it a preferred choice for many formulations, including oral supplements and intravenous applications.
Solubility of Iron Gluconate in Water
The solubility of iron gluconate in water is a vital parameter influencing its effectiveness. Typically, iron gluconate is soluble in water at room temperature, which allows for easy incorporation into various liquid formulations. The solubility can vary based on several factors, including:
1. Concentration: Higher concentrations of iron gluconate may lead to reduced solubility, as the solution can become saturated.
2. Temperature: Like many compounds, the solubility of iron gluconate tends to increase with temperature. Warmer water can dissolve more of the compound, making it easier to prepare solutions.
3. pH Level: The pH of the solution also plays a role in solubility. Iron gluconate is more soluble in neutral to slightly acidic conditions, which can enhance its absorption in the body.
Importance of Solubility in Iron Absorption
The solubility of iron gluconate directly impacts its bioavailability—the degree to which iron can be absorbed and utilized by the body. When iron gluconate is dissolved in water, it can be more readily absorbed in the gastrointestinal tract compared to less soluble forms of iron. This characteristic is particularly beneficial for individuals with absorption issues or those who require higher doses of iron.
Applications of Iron Gluconate
Due to its excellent water solubility, iron gluconate is used in various applications, including:
– Dietary Supplements: Iron gluconate is commonly found in multivitamins and iron supplements designed for individuals with iron deficiency.
– Intravenous Iron Therapy: Healthcare providers often use iron gluconate in injectable forms for patients who cannot tolerate oral iron supplements or need rapid replenishment of iron levels.
– Fortification of Foods: Its solubility allows for the easy incorporation of iron gluconate into functional foods and beverages aimed at improving public health.
